The Ridge Road Fire District is a community-centered organization, dedicated to the safety and well-being of the community it serves. The district is grounded in a culture of continuous improvement through thoughtful planning driven by data and self-analysis, as well as sensible fiscal practices which support our mission. This organizational management practice is demonstrated through the independent verification and validation of the fire district’s operations by the Center for Public Safety Excellence (CPSE) and the Commission on Fire Accreditation International (CFAI). The district is proud to have been the first organization in New York State to be accredited in 2005 and just completed its most recent evaluation for 2021-2025. In addition, the Insurance Service Organization (ISO) currently rates the district as a Class II fire department, a rating held by only 20 fire departments in New York.
Throughout our 17 square miles of response area, is a mixture of residential, commercial, industrial, schools, major roadways, several hotels, and manufacturing buildings as well as a large health care campus that exists within the district. To manage emergencies and public safety demands stemming from such a diverse property composition, the district staffs three (3) fire stations with highly trained, skilled, and professional personnel who excel in teamwork and problem-solving.
In addition to emergency services that include firefighting, rescue, Emergency Medical Services (EMS) as well as hazardous materials response, district personnel are also committed to the overall wellness and safety of the community that we serve through our community outreach efforts. Community outreach is highlighted by our long-standing fire safety education program that delivers age-appropriate fire safety lessons annually at all elementary schools located within the district in an attempt to provide each child in grades K-6 these valuable lessons. Further wellness initiatives include smoke and carbon monoxide alarm awareness, and our ongoing efforts to teach the lifesaving skill of CPR.

Steven Johnson, Fire Chief
Chief Johnson began his career with the fire district in 1999 and rose through the ranks until his appointment to chief in December 2020. During his 21 year career with the district, Chief Johnson has served in many capacities including Municipal Training Officer (MTO), a member of the district’s Health and Safety Committee, and as the personnel scheduling manager. Additionally, Steve has served as an active participant with the National Fallen Firefighters Foundation (NFFF) assisting locally with fundraising efforts, and serving several times as a family escort during the National Fallen Firefighters memorial Weekend in Emmitsburg, Maryland.
Chief Johnson holds an Associates Degree in Fire Protection Technology from Monroe Community College and recently completed the National Certification for Fire Officer III.
